UNICEF blames diseases on poor sanitation

UNICEF says 80 per cent of diseases in Zambia are caused by environmental, water and sanitation related problems. UNICEF specialist on sanitation, Giveson Zulu also says rural
areas in Zambia still record low percentages on sanitation coverage.
